Monday Writing Tip-Changed by Writing
This week take a look at some of the writing you did a year ago, maybe even longer. Don’t worry if you cringe because that reaction is proof you’re growing as a writer. You’re on the right path, stay on it.

Monday Writing Tips-Don’t Overthink It
A story is finished when you’ve done all that you could. Don’t let perfection prevent you from submitting your work. Sometimes we’re our own worst critic.
